I coloured the images with copics and added some white gel pen highlights and then fussy cut out. I then created a tennis court/net background using a stencil and Distress Inks. I then layered up the images plus stamped out some letters using alphabet stamps and arranged around the stencilled background. I finally added a strip of Wimbledon purple paper!

I coloured Uptownie with copics, multiliners and white gel pen then fussy cut her out. I created an apeture using a star die and layered up a city scape and some glitter cardstock over a Distress Oxide blended sky to create a gorgeous background within the star. I then added a matching glitter strip of cardstock, some teeny sequin stars and a sentiment from the Shake It Off Sentiment Set.

I stamped out Buzzy and masked him up whilst overstamping the Spring Backdrop. I then coloured the scene with copics and added some white gel pen highlights. I die-cut some clouds in masking paper and then blended Distress Oxides over the top. I then removed the masking paper to reveal the clouds. I then stamped out a sentiment from the Buzzy Bee Sentiment Set and adhered using 3d foam pads. I then layered the whole scene onto DP paper and some bright pink cardstock.
